.page_main__GlU4n{margin:0;padding:0;box-sizing:border-box;background-color:var(--primary-background);color:var(--text-primary);flex-direction:column;position:relative}.page_content__kDoxQ,.page_main__GlU4n{min-height:100vh;min-height:100dvh;display:flex;overflow:hidden}.page_content__kDoxQ{flex:1;width:100%}.page_mapContainer__fQ84Y{flex:1;background-color:var(--text-secondary);overflow:hidden;height:100vh;height:100dvh;width:100%}.page_mapWrapper__DTa0G,.page_overlay__pWWMz{height:100%;width:100%}.page_overlay__pWWMz{position:fixed;top:0;left:0;background-color:rgba(30,30,30,.85);z-index:9999}.page_popup___VHP9{position:fixed;top:50%;left:50%;transform:translate(-50%,-50%);background:var(--popup-background);border-radius:var(--border-radius-medium);padding:clamp(1rem,3vw,1.5rem);max-height:100vh;overflow-y:auto;text-align:center;color:var(--text-primary);z-index:10000;font-family:var(--font-family)}@media (min-width:769px){.page_popup___VHP9{width:30vw;height:auto}}@media (max-width:768px){.page_popup___VHP9{width:100vw;height:100vh;height:100dvh;padding:1rem;border-radius:0;display:flex;flex-direction:column;justify-content:center;align-items:center;top:0;left:0;transform:none}}.page_popupTitle__6Jmp3{font-size:clamp(1.25rem,4vw,1.5rem);font-weight:var(--font-weight-bold);margin-bottom:var(--gap-medium)}.page_popupText__EQ8r_{font-size:clamp(.875rem,2.5vw,1rem);color:var(--text-secondary);margin-bottom:var(--gap-large);font-weight:var(--font-weight-regular)}.page_featuresList__tlqFL{list-style-type:none;padding:0;margin-bottom:var(--gap-large);text-align:left}.page_featuresList__tlqFL li{font-size:clamp(.75rem,2vw,.875rem);color:var(--text-secondary);margin-bottom:var(--gap-medium);font-weight:var(--font-weight-regular);text-align:center}.page_upgradeButton__ZfQAf{background:linear-gradient(90deg,var(--accent-purple) 0,var(--accent-green) 100%);border:none;border-radius:var(--border-radius-large);padding:clamp(.5rem,2vw,.75rem) clamp(1rem,3vw,1.25rem);color:var(--text-primary);font-size:clamp(.875rem,2.5vw,1rem);font-weight:var(--font-weight-semibold);cursor:pointer;width:80%;transition:var(--hover-transition)}.page_upgradeButton__ZfQAf:hover{transform:scale(1.05)}.page_closeButton__fiZmr{background-color:var(--tertiary-background);border:none;border-radius:var(--border-radius-large);padding:clamp(.5rem,2vw,.75rem) clamp(1rem,3vw,1.25rem);color:var(--text-primary);font-size:clamp(.75rem,2vw,.875rem);font-weight:var(--font-weight-semibold);cursor:pointer;margin-top:var(--gap-medium);width:80%;transition:var(--hover-transition)}.page_closeButton__fiZmr:hover{transform:scale(1.05)}.page_blinking__BHfJM{animation:page_blink__A5Bbl 1.6s infinite}@keyframes page_blink__A5Bbl{0%{opacity:1}50%{opacity:.3}to{opacity:1}}@media (max-width:768px){.page_main__GlU4n{padding:0}.page_content__kDoxQ,.page_main__GlU4n{height:100vh;height:100dvh;max-height:100vh;max-height:100dvh}.page_content__kDoxQ{flex-direction:column}.page_mapContainer__fQ84Y{height:100vh;height:100dvh;width:100vw;max-height:100vh;max-height:100dvh}}@media (min-width:769px) and (max-width:1024px){.page_popup___VHP9{width:80vw;max-width:600px}}